Kathy Guider

Vice President

Kathy Guider leads the Training Division and coordinates the training programs provided by Veracity IIR. She also oversees investigations, human resources and most administrative functions.

Guider is a former Special Agent and Supervisory Special Agent of the FBI. For more than 23 years, she served in the Indianapolis Division where she conducted drug, terrorism and white collar crime investigations. Guider also served as an operator with the Indianapolis Special Operations Group and later became the Team Leader which engaged in covert missions and surveillance to support high priority investigations nationwide.

She was the Supervisor of the Indianapolis Human Intelligence (HUMiNT) squad responsible for developing human intelligence sources to fill collection gaps regarding counter-terrorism, counter-intelligence and high priority criminal matters. She retired as both the Indianapolis Division’s Office of Private Sector Coordinator and InfraGard Coordinator which serve as a bridge between the Bureau and local industry to facilitate cooperation, communication, and education regarding a variety of potential threats to their respective industries.

Guider is a Certified Police Instructor. She teaches courses in many areas including Interview and Interrogation, Instructor Development, Hate Crimes, Insider Threat and Statement Analysis locally, nationally and abroad. She has been a member of the FBI’s Evidence Response Team (ERT) for the past 20 years.

Guider is a 1986 graduate of Eastern Kentucky University, Richmond, Kentucky, where she received a Bachelor of Science degree in Police Administration, and in 1991, received a Master of Science degree in Criminal Justice. She spent nine years with the Lexington Kentucky Police Department achieving the rank of Sergeant prior to leaving to pursue aspirations at the federal level of law enforcement.
